On the trip computer, when i fill up with some go go juice, i reset everything. trip, avg L/100klms, Avg km/h.

When i reset the Avg L/100klms, the number it is reading sky rockets up to about 60-70L/100klms. and slowly and i mean slowly (about 10 mins) it returns to about normal of about 12-13L/100klms.

Does everyones do this, or is there something worng?

I have reset it also when i have not just filled up, and the same result. except it is worse. i have driven it for about 2 days now and it is still coming down, currently on 19L/100klms. and only goes down by about 0.2-0.3 over about 12klms.

so i dont know what is going on. the Instant L/100klms seems about right, but it is just the average that has got me baffled.

The first average is taken from the instant when it's reset.

So reset it at the servo, and drive out. the instant will be very high (as you're accelerating), and bam the average is instantly very high. Normal driving will work this back down to normal.

Everyone's does this.


eg. say you rest the avergae, then leave the server

Time / Inst / Avg
0 sec / 0 / 0
1 sec / 99 / 99
2 sec / 99 / 99
3 sec / 50 / 76
4 sec / 50 / 63
(finished accelerating)
5 sec / 10 / 30
6 sec / 10 / 20
7 sec / 10 / 15
8 sec / 10 / 12
9 sec / 10 / 11
10 sec / 10 / 10.5

Notice how the average will go up quickly, but down slowly - it's the way statistics work.

*note numbers are wild guestimates used to show the idea.

That's how they work. More importantly, that's how the math works.

Older trip comps (those in EA-EDs) actually read an instant of 99.9 when you were stationary, technically that's not right, although neither is 0.0. But they can't show ∞ (wonder if that'll work - it's the infinity sign).

And because of the way averages work, after a reset the values are very easy to alter drastically, and harder to alter as the average 'ages'.
